Rory McIlroy Faces Driving Challenge at Abu Dhabi HSBC Championship

Rory McIlroy is the clear favorite as he tees off at this week's Abu Dhabi HSBC Championship. However, he finds himself in the unusual position of not being the longest hitter in his group on Thursday at the DP World Tour event.

Matchup Against Marco Penge

McIlroy will be paired with Marco Penge, an English player who has won three DP World Tour titles in 2025 and is known for his powerful drives. This pairing is expected to spark a driving contest, especially as both players have been questioned about it ahead of the tournament.

Effectiveness Off the Tee

What truly sets Penge apart is his effectiveness in driving. He ranks second in strokes gained off the tee with +1.06, trailing the leader Jon Rahm by just 0.01, despite Rahm having played fewer tournaments.

Season-Long Race to Dubai Leaders

This marks the first time McIlroy and Penge will compete together as the top two players in the Race to Dubai standings, adding more intrigue to their head-to-head battle off the tee.
